Comprehensive Definitions & Senses
2 senses- 1
Relating to drama or the theater.
"She is pursuing a career in dramatic arts at the university." - 2
(Of an event or circumstance) sudden and striking, or exciting and impressive.
"The company reported a dramatic increase in sales this quarter."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The word 'dramatic' originates from the Greek word 'dramatikos', which means 'pertaining to drama'. It evolved through Latin 'dramaticus' and Middle French 'dramatique', reflecting the transition from classical to modern interpretations of performance and expression.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
